So here we are, some six years
on, and with all the talk, all the debating, the
negotiations, and all the bullshit over, we only have two
weeks to go, before these two finally touch gloves for real. When I write these big fight
analysis pieces, I try to think of a heading, a title,
which I think relates to the fight at hand. It took me
about 2 seconds to come up with the title for this one.
The glttering prize is the specially made bely which has
been made for the winner. [ A reported one million dollars
worth , which is a crime ] The pot of gold is the amount
of money , all the players will make [ which is a billion
dollars plus , which is also criminal ] We are told that it’s a fight
for the fans, but how can it be. If it was, they would
have put it on at a big stadium, and sold tickets at a
reasonable price. This fight is all about supply and demand
, but not for the boxing fans around the world , who have
been waiting on this fight to be made. This fight is all
about making as much money as possible. With ringside
ticket prices being sold for 65, 000 dollars to 90,000, and
mid tier being sold for 14,000, not to mention the
bleachers tickets going for 8,000, how can this be for the
fans?? Bob Arum was reportedly offered
100,000 dollars for a ringside seat central to the ring,
between the blue and the red corner, and good old Bob
said, “ Give me $200,000 and you can take your pick .
That is wrong . Anyway, enough of that. It is what
it is, and there’s not much we can do about that. It’s
done! Lets get to the fight.

them . What more can we say about Floyd
Mayweather ? Not much more than has already been said. His
boxing record says it all. With 47 fights, and no losses, in
a professional career that started in 1996, he has dominated
every weight class he has campaigned in, from featherweight,
to super feather, to lightweight, through to welterweight, and
super welterweight. In my opinion, he is the greatest
fighter ever. It’s a big statement, and the fans reading
this will think, what !!, is this guy real, what about
Sugar Ray Robinson, Muhammad Ali, Sugar Ray Leonard…the
list could go on. . All , more than worthy, but
Mayweather is my pick. Some would say Pacquiao could
quite easily go on to that list, and why not. He has earned it. He has won
world championship belts in 7 different weight divisions, and
has multiple belts in world title fights, and has done it
in exciting, devastating fashion. He is a legend of the
sport of boxing. Both fighters will go down in the
history of the sport of boxing as modern day greats. This
fight and the winner of this fight cannot take away or
enhance their status as boxers. Like I said, their record
speaks for itself.

The fight, and
my analysis.
To win this
fight, Mayweather must establish his jab early on, and
throw his straight right hand, and whenever he goes to the
ropes, he has to tie up Pacquiao’s arms and withstand
Pacquiao’s 4 or 5 round onslaught of aggression and
movement. Pacquiao basically has to throw everything at
Mayweather, and turn it into a brawl.
If
Mayweather gets tagged, or cut, the fight dynamic will change
. Manny has been known to clash with his head and if he
opens up Floyd’s eye, it could be a much different fight. I think
the referee will have a busy night, and also a big part
to play in who wins. Go back to the Hatton v Mayweather
fight, the referee , Joe Cortez just wouldn’t let Hatton
near Mayweather. If
Mayweather can keep off Pacquiao for the early rounds, and
box and move, making the Filipino use those big legs, and
bust him up with eye catching combinations he should win
the rounds. From there, once the legs slow up [ or get
cramped], Mayweather will go to work, and try to make a
statement in the remaining rounds, until he does enough
damage to force the fight to be stopped in or around the
10th round. Mayweather wins.
After all these
years of waiting, and talking, I just hope that it is a
fight for the fans. No questions , no doubts, and no
rematch required.
